Are you recording in windowed mode or full screen? From what I could find during my very brief search just now, that seems to potentially affect it.

How fast is your computer? If you're recording at too high a rate then it will inevitably grind your PC to a halt. If you want to record more frames per second then try using '/timescale x' (where x is a very low number, e.g. 0.1) to slow down the playback and then record at avidemo 20 or 30.
